« Vissza

Cron-feladatok beállítása a cPanel felületén

AlapokcPanel webtárhely

cPanel webtárhelycsomagok

Áttekintés

A Cron-feladatok olyan ütemezett feladatok, amelyeket a rendszer előre meghatározott időpontokban vagy időközönként futtat. A cron-feladatok általában egyszerű műveletek sorozatát tartalmazzák, amelyeket a rendszer egy szkriptfájlból futtat.

Fontos:

  • Legyen óvatos a cron-feladatok ütemezésekor. Javasoljuk, hogy a cron-feladatok között elegendő időt hagyjon az előző cron-feladat befejezéséhez. Ha túl gyakran ütemezi a futtatásukat, a kiszolgáló elindíthat egy másik cron-feladatot, mielőtt az utolsó cron-feladat befejeződne. Ez a duplikáció ronthatja a teljesítményt.

Cron e-mail hozzáadása

A felület Cron Email szakaszában megadhat egy e-mail címet, amelyre a rendszer értesítést küld a cron munkák futtatásakor. Az e-mail cím beállításához hajtsa végre a következő lépéseket:

1. Az Email szövegmezőbe írja be azt az e-mail címet, amelyre az értesítéseket szeretné megkapni.

2. Kattintson az E-mail frissítése gombra.

Az e-mail értesítések letiltása

Ha szeretné letiltani az e-mail értesítéseket az összes cron-feladathoz, távolítsa el az e-mail címet.

Egyetlen cron-feladat e-mail értesítéseinek letiltásához hajtsa végre a következő lépéseket:

1. Keresse meg a Jelenlegi cron-feladatok táblázatban azt a cron- feladatot amelynek e-mail értesítéseit le kívánja tiltani, és kattintson a Szerkesztés gombra.

2. A Parancs szövegmezőben a parancs végére írja be a /dev/null 2>&1 sort. Például:/usr/local/cpanel/bin/is_script_stuck /dev/null 2>&1

3. Mentse el a módosításokat.

Cron-feladat hozzáadása

Postafiókok

A cron-feladat létrehozásához hajtsa végre a következő lépéseket:

1. Válassza ki a megfelelő menükből azt az intervallumot, amelyben a cron-feladatot futtatni kívánja, vagy adja meg az értékeket a szövegdobozokba.

  • Általános beállítások – Válasszon ki egy általánosan használt intervallumot. A rendszer a választásnak megfelelően beállítja a perc, óra, nap, hónap és hétköznap szövegmezőkben az értékeket az Ön számára.
  • Perc – A percek száma a cron-feladat minden egyes futtatása között, vagy minden olyan óra percének a percszáma, amelyen a cron-feladatot futtatni kívánja.
  • Óra – Az órák száma a cron-feladat egyes futási időpontjai között, vagy az egyes napok azon órája, amelyeken a cron-feladatot futtatni kívánja.
  • Nap – A napok száma a cron-feladat futása között, vagy a hónap azon napja, amelyen a cron-feladatot futtatni kívánja.
  • Hónap – A hónapok száma a cron-feladat egyes futási időpontjai között, vagy annak az évnek a hónapja, amelyben a cron-feladatot futtatni kívánja.
  • Hétköznap – A hét azon napjai, amelyeken a cron-feladatot futtatni kívánja.

2. A Parancs szövegmezőbe írja be azt a parancsot, amelyet a rendszer futtatni kíván.

Fontos:

  • A Perc, Óra, Nap, Hónap, Hétköznap és Parancs szövegdobozok beállításait meg kell adnia.
  • Legyen rendkívül óvatos, amikor az rm parancsot használja egy cron-feladatban. Ha nem a megfelelő beállításokat adja meg, akkor törölheti a home directory adatait.
  • Ha a cron-feladat egyéni szkriptet futtat, akkor a szkriptnek execute engedélyre van szüksége. 

Megjegyzés: Adja meg a futtatni kívánt parancs abszolút elérési útját. Ha például a public_html/index.php fájlt a saját könyvtárában szeretné futtatni, írja be a következő parancsot: /home/user/public_html/index.php

3. Kattintson az Új Cron-feladat hozzáadása gombra.

Cron-feladat példa

Ha óránként egyszer szeretne futtatni egy olyan szkriptet, amely a home directoryben található, hajtsa végre a következő lépéseket:

1. Az Általános beállítások menüben válassza az Óránként egyszer (0 * * * * * *) lehetőséget.

2. A Parancs szövegmezőbe írja be a parancsfájl nevét. Például:./my-script.sh

Ne feledje! A megfelelő fájlengedélyeket kell beállítania ahhoz, hogy a parancsfájl futtatható legyen.

3. Kattintson az Új Cron-feladat hozzáadása gombra. 

Meglévő cron munkák megtekintése

A Jelenlegi Cron-feladatok táblázatban láthatja a meglévő, létrehozott cron-feladatokat.

Cron-feladat szerkesztése

Egy cron-feladat szerkesztéséhez hajtsa végre a következő lépéseket:

1. Keresse meg a szerkeszteni kívánt cron-feladatot, és kattintson a Szerkesztés gombra.

2. Szerkessze meg a módosítani kívánt beállításokat, majd kattintson a Sor szerkesztése gombra.

Cron-feladat törlése

Egy cron-feladat törléséhez hajtsa végre a következő lépéseket:

1. Kattintson a Törlés gombra a törölni kívánt cron-feladat mellett.

2. Kattintson a Törlés gombra.

cPanel webtárhelyet szeretne?

A Rackhost kínálatában biztosan megtalálja az Önnek megfelelő csomagot.

Megnézem

Kapcsolódó cikkek